Position Brand Description

The "Supervisor – IDAP Reach Packaging Operations" role is responsible for providing shift leadership on the Reach Packaging Process Team at the Indianapolis Device Assembly and Packaging (IDAP) manufacturing site. The Supervisor is responsible for daily floor operations including safety of the area, operator compliance with all policies and procedures, training and development of new operators, management of resources in alignment with production plan, and helping resolve production issues.

The Supervisor will work alongside another peer supervisor in order to manage day shift resources across three device packaging lines. The supervisor can expect to personally manage 10-13 operators.
